113 with menu
Main Categories
Amenities
Ratings
Search Range
Ruta Del Sol Entrada A Same, Same I-, Ecuador
"A beautiful place, excellent atmosphere, quality care"
"Excellent pizzas and very good attention."
Km 10 Via Same Punta Galera, Galera I 080353, Ecuador
Avenida Diamond Beach, Atacames I-080151, Ecuador
"Siempre un buen lugar para volver."
"The seafood puzza is interesting and unique"
Av Atacames12, Ecuador
080305, Atacames, Ecuador
"Good attention, seafood tray the best"
"Excellent taste and large dishes for two people."
Malecon Del Mar, Atacames I-, Ecuador
"Good service with a pleasant atmosphere, with very delicious food with comfortable prices."
Atacames, Ecuador